The assets and liabilities of Chickadee Travel Service at April 30, 2008, the end of the current year, and its revenue and expenses for the year are listed below. The capital of the owner, Adam Cellini, was $80,000 at May 1, 2007, the beginning of the current year.
Accounts payable
$ 12,200
Miscellaneous expense
$ 12,950
Accounts receivable
31,350
Office expense
63,000
Cash
53,050
Supplies
3,350
Fees earned
263,200
Wages expense
131,700
Land
80,000
Prepare an income statement for the current year ended April 30, 2008.
